    Sorry for the repost, but a few AW members wanted me to send photos of my fog rewire using fuse taps, and it was easier to post here so more can benefit. I use the fogs as daytime running lights (I like the increased visibility) without putting extra hours on my xenons.

    Many thanks to Richard Solomon for his Tech Article (link below) on this fog rewire. This was my first mod, and my first link to AudiWorld, to which I am now addicted! The ONLY difference in my post is that I am showing you a picture of the fuse taps before they are installed so you can see what you need to make.

    First, remove the fuse in position 36 (fog lights) and locate position 27 which is live, but empty (heated steering wheel and rear wiper which are non-existent). Note: the white thingy in the inside of the fuse panel cover is a fuse removal tool. Saves the fingernails for you lady folks out there (April).


    Next, make one of these using two fuse taps that you can get from just about any auto parts store. Note: <EDITED 10-14-04> EVEN THOUGH 15 AMP FUSES ARE SHOWN IN THE PICTURE, THE RIGHT ANGLE TAPS ARE ONLY RATED FOR 10 AMPS. DO NOT USE 15 AMP FUSES OR YOU WIL BURN THE WIRE!!!


    Insert the fuse taps in position 27 (inverted/upside-down as pictured) and 36. Note: positions 35 and 43 are dead and useless.


    Now you can use the fogs without your headlights. Note: as indicated by Richard's Tech Article, the fogs disable when you use high beams.
